Some of the contents:
- ‘Uphold Residents-Only Beach Rule’ – The Appeals Court of New Jersey ruled that municipalities on the shore ‘have the right to restrict use of beaches and beach clubs to taxpaying residents’
- ‘Mayor Daley Is Dead at 74 – Suffers Heart Attack In Doctor’s Office’ – Chicago’s mayor of 21 years succumbs to a heart attack.
- ‘Scholars Swoon Over Byron-Shelley Find’ – Barclays Bank employees found an original manuscript by Lord Byron and possibly unpublished poems by Percy Bysshe Shelley
- ‘Philly End Is Slain At Home; Wife Held’ – Professional Footballer, Blenda Gay, died of a stab wound to his neck. His wife, Roxanne, was charged with homicide.
